🔼 The Hall Call. This September, six Tiger legends will take their rightful place in LSU history forever.
Earlier this week, Director of Atheltics Scott Woodward formally announced the 2025 class of the LSU Athletics Hall of Fame.
The class includes men’s basketball coach John Brady, who directed the Tigers to the 2006 Final Four; men’s golf coach J. Perry Cole, who guided LSU to NCAA national championships in 1940 and 1942; gymnast Rheagan Courville, a 23-time All-American; men’s basketball forward Ronald Dupree, who helped lead the Tigers to the 2000 NCAA Sweet 16; women’s basketball All-American Cornelia Gayden, the most prolific three-point shooter in school history; and women’s basketball All-American Temeka Johnson, the point guard who served as floor leader for LSU’s first two Final Four teams in 2004 and 2005.
Nominees are required to have earned a college degree in order to be considered by the LSU Athletics Hall of Fame Election Board. The induction ceremony is scheduled to be held on Friday, September 19, at the Manship Theatre in downtown Baton Rouge.

🔼 Leading The Way. With seven top-three finishes and a fifth straight trip to the NCAA Championship round, it’s no surprise that LSU women’s golf coach Garrett Runion was named among the country’s best.
On Tuesday, Runion earned a spot on the watchlist for the 2024-25 Division I Jackie Steinmann WGCA National Coach of the Year Presented by Golf Pride.
Recognized as the highest annual coaching honor in women’s collegiate golf, the Jackie Steinmann WGCA National Coach of the Year Presented by Golf Pride is awarded annually by the Women’s Golf Coaches Association to the top coach in Division I, II III and NAIA women’s golf.
